Claims
- 1. A shower apparatus comprising:
a hollow bar provided in a bathroom; a faucet pipe; a shower head including a handle and a nozzle, said hollow bar being connected to said faucet pipe and said shower head, said hollow bar comprising a slide bar for a hook of the shower head or a grasp bar provided on a wall of the bathroom for user, the hook of the shower head being slidably mounted on a sliding portion of said hollow bar, said sliding portion comprised of an external surface of said hollow bar and having a predetermined length, said predetermined length being greater than a length of the shower head; and a water treatment material such as filter medium, ion-exchange resin or ceramics received in said hollow bar, water being discharged from said faucet pipe to pass through said water treatment material in the hollow bar so that the water is treated by said water treatment material, the treated water being directed to and discharged from said shower head.
- 2. The shower apparatus as set forth in claim 1, wherein the water is warm to have a temperature of 38 to 45° C.
- 3. The shower apparatus as set forth in claim 1, wherein said faucet pipe is connected to one end portion of said hollow bar, said shower head being connected to the other end portion of said hollow bar.
- 4. The shower apparatus as set forth in claim 1, wherein said faucet pipe and shower head are connected to the same end portion of the hollow bar.
- 5. The shower apparatus as set forth in claim 1, wherein said water treatment material is received in a cartridge that is inserted in said hollow bar.
- 6. The shower apparatus as set forth in claim 5, wherein said cartridge is cylindrical or rectangular to have an axial bore formed therethrough.
- 7. The shower apparatus as set forth in claim 1, further comprising:
a cap removably secured to a first end portion of the hollow bar, the water treatment material being removable and replaceable from the first end portion.
- 8. An apparatus comprising
a hollow bar provided in a bathroom; a faucet pipe; a shower head including a nozzle and a handle, said hollow bar being connected to said faucet pipe and said shower head; said bathroom including a wall, said hollow bar comprising a slide bar including an sliding portion along which a hook for supporting the shower head is slidingly disposed for adjustment of height, said sliding portion comprised of an external surface of said hollow bar, said sliding portion having a predetermined length that is greater than a length of the shower head; and a water treatment material such as filter medium, ion-exchange resin or ceramics received in said hollow bar, water being discharged from said faucet pipe to pass through said water treatment material in the hollow bar so that the water is treated by said water treatment material, the treated water being directed to and discharged from said shower head.
